Has your fertility or medical care been delayed or disrupted due to COVID-19? My guest today is Nicola Salmon, author of Fat and Fertile. We discuss how her work as a fat positive fertility coach has changed dramatically in the face of COVID-19. You’ll learn how she is helping people through and it just may help you grieve the losses you’re feeling at this time, fertility or not. Plus she shares insight on her own self-care practices as a higher weight person feeling vulnerable (thank you, crappy weight stigma misinformation and nasty memes). Nicola shares her unwavering commitment to her emotional well-being during quarantine through gentle self-care practices.
About Nicola
Nicola Salmon is a fat-positive and feminist
fertility coach and author of “Fat and Fertile”.
She advocates for change in how fat people are treated whilst accessing help with their fertility.
Nicola supports fat people who want to get pregnant using her unique FAT+ve fertility framework to find their own version of health without diets, advocate for their bodies, relearn how to trust their body and believe in their ability to get pregnant in their current body.
